Albatross II - Taiwanese Bayraktar with Sky Word II hypersonic missiles and a range of 250 km

The Taiwanese army decided to arm itself not only with JC Tech's Flyingfish loitering ammunition, but also

domestic analogues of Bayraktar. Geosat Aerospace & Technology is working on an updated version of the Albatross attack drone.

What is known

Albatross is the Taiwanese equivalent of Turkishdrone Bayraktar TB2. It has a length of 5.3 m, a wingspan of 8.6 m and can carry a payload of 55 kg. The maximum flight altitude is 4 km, the range is 150 km, and the operating time is 12 hours.

Geosat Aerospace & Technology wants to improveunmanned aerial vehicle. The upgraded version will be called Albatross II. It will receive updated radars to provide surveillance over a wider range. The flight range will be increased to 250 km.

But the main improvement will concern combatcapabilities of an unmanned aerial vehicle. Albatross II will be able to carry Taiwan-made air-to-air missiles. Taipei Times source, quoting the CEO of Geosat Aerospace & Technology, writes that the drone will receive support from Sky Word II (Tien Chien II) hypersonic missiles. They can reach speeds of up to Mach 6 (7400 km/h). But in this case, the company will have to more than triple its carrying capacity, since one such rocket weighs over 180 kg. Serial production is planned for 2023.
